To label a graph showing the percent of the moon visible by date, we can generally align the moon phases with the typical visibility percentages. Here's a breakdown of the moon phases and their approximate visibility percentages:
1. **New Moon (0% visibility)** - Day 1
2. **Waxing Crescent (1% to 49% visibility)** - Days 2 to 14
3. **First Quarter (50% visibility)** - Day 7
4. **Waxing Gibbous (51% to 99% visibility)** - Days 8 to 14
5. **Full Moon (100% visibility)** - Day 15
6. **Waning Gibbous (99% to 51% visibility)** - Days 16 to 21
7. **Last Quarter (50% visibility)** - Day 22
8. **Waning Crescent (49% to 1% visibility)** - Days 23 to 29
